Description
James Schoolcraft was born in New York, and moved to Harrison County, Virginia (now Lewis County, West Virginia), where a son, George Schoolcraft, was born. George married Catherine Sweet Brown and moved to Pulaski County, Kentucky, where their five children were born between about 1818 and 1830. The last child was Squire G. Schoolcraft (1830-1902), who married Margaret Fleming Tarter in 1854, and moved about 1872 to Martinsville, Morgan County, Indiana. Descendants and relatives lived in Kentucky, Indiana, New Mexico, Washington and elsewhere.
